Vallegrande

With the exception of the vineyards near the valley floor and those bordering Giacosa, the Vallegrande MGA boasts a number of favorable positions for Nebbiolo, in terms of both exposure and soil characteristics. However, it’s hard to find common features in Barbaraesco wines that ranges from the more linear style of Cà del Baio to the more rugged style of Fratelli Grasso (though this might well depend on differences in winemaking philosophies).

Grape Varieties: nebbiolo (31,5%), barbera (16%), dolcetto (11,5%), Langhe nebbiolo (7%), Langhe rosso (3,5%), Langhe bianco (9%), moscato (21,5%).
Exposure: from west to southwest for the best-exposed parts; from north to northwest for the remaining parts.
